Problems solved by technology
[0004] Under the large recoil flow rate, the resin and sediment in the tower are in a suspended state. In order to realize the separation of the resin and the sediment, a whole-plate laser-slit type and a winding rod-wound bracket welding type tower top filter are installed on the top of the tower. However, after 1-2 adsorption-recoil cycles, the device is easily blocked by sediment and resin in the tower, and the blocked tower top filter needs to be manually disassembled and cleaned, which takes a long time and is difficult to disassemble and clean. 3~4h), which seriously affects the operation of the ion exchange process

Abstract
The invention discloses a method for cleaning a blocked tower top filter of an ion exchange tower, which can realize the cleaning of the tower top filter under the condition of no disassembly, reduce the disassembly frequency of the tower top filter, reduce the labor intensity of personnel and guarantee the continuous operation of an ion exchange process. The method disclosed by the invention has the beneficial effects that the blocked tower top filter is cleaned by adopting an adsorption tail liquid combined compressed air flushing process and an in-tower solution self-circulation and compressed air combined flushing process respectively, and the back flushing flow after cleaning can be recovered to 90% or above of the initial flow, so that the normal operation of an ion exchange process is effectively ensured.

Background technique Existing large amount of uranium deposits use CO 2 +O 2 In-situ leaching uranium mining process, uranium hydrometallurgy ion exchange process includes absorbing Attachment, rinsing and backflushing process. The adsorption process adopts fixed-bed two-column adsorption in series, and the adsorption material adopts 201×7 type resin, and a single column is used for adsorption.
